Hangzhou Honghua Digital Technology Stock Company LTD. (SHA:688789)
China flag China · Delayed Price · Currency is CNY
81.62
-0.80 (-0.97%)
Feb 13, 2026, 3:00 PM CST

SHA:688789 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
14,64211,82612,03313,14019,898-
Market Cap Growth
19.19%-1.72%-8.43%-33.96%--
Enterprise Value
14,16311,01710,80712,49419,024-
Last Close Price
81.6265.5965.7477.82117.48-
PE Ratio
29.6928.5436.9954.0787.81-
Forward PE
27.6422.6429.2936.8359.53-
PS Ratio
6.796.619.5614.6921.10-
PB Ratio
4.113.664.147.6713.33-
P/TBV Ratio
4.844.284.778.4013.83-
P/FCF Ratio
---460.64--
P/OCF Ratio
53.8271.9276.5573.27178.68-
EV/Sales Ratio
6.566.158.5913.9720.17-
EV/EBITDA Ratio
25.7722.6530.7048.3271.26-
EV/EBIT Ratio
28.0324.6234.2152.1476.74-
EV/FCF Ratio
-161.10--437.99--
Debt / Equity Ratio
0.180.150.040.010.040.04
Debt / EBITDA Ratio
1.191.010.340.050.230.15
Debt / FCF Ratio
---0.44-0.34
Net Debt / Equity Ratio
-0.17-0.28-0.38-0.44-0.58-0.52
Net Debt / EBITDA Ratio
-1.13-1.87-3.17-2.89-3.26-1.92
Net Debt / FCF Ratio
7.0018.284.53-26.2175.03-4.42
Asset Turnover
0.490.460.450.460.660.82
Inventory Turnover
1.951.751.571.943.123.15
Quick Ratio
2.272.233.023.494.732.77
Current Ratio
3.122.884.094.475.673.46
Return on Equity (ROE)
15.71%14.09%14.54%15.63%20.30%25.82%
Return on Assets (ROA)
7.19%7.11%7.06%7.74%10.86%13.47%
Return on Invested Capital (ROIC)
15.39%19.05%20.25%26.77%43.80%52.03%
Return on Capital Employed (ROCE)
13.20%13.40%10.60%13.90%15.90%24.00%
Earnings Yield
3.36%3.50%2.70%1.85%1.14%-
FCF Yield
-0.60%-0.42%-2.05%0.22%-0.06%-
Dividend Yield
1.10%1.22%0.51%0.53%0.03%-
Payout Ratio
28.97%23.64%29.22%29.05%1.02%0.19%
Buyback Yield / Dilution
-0.90%-1.04%-7.88%-16.81%-13.79%-0.10%
Total Shareholder Return
0.19%0.18%-7.37%-16.28%-13.76%-0.10%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.